Learn rules, examples, and more. ... Sum of digits $= 4 + 5 + 6 + 9 + 0 = … mchenry county gis parcel mapWebThe Divisibility Rule for 24 is used to determine if a number is divisible by 24. You can also call it the test of divisibility for 24. A number is divisible by 24 if it is divisible by 3 AND 8. For example, 29,616 is divisible by 24 because it is divisible by both 3 and 8.
